Safe

Tue Aug 19, 2008, 6:31 PM
If there is one word that I've heard people describe my work, it would be "safe". Not entirely boring, but not entirely edgy enough. So now I ask myself...is it the fact that I'm not releasing my full artistic potential or is it that this is just my style? When I look at my pieces, I see simplicity. But I also see lots of room for improvement.
What makes a piece of work "edgy" anyways without it going mainstream? What makes one artist's personal expression their own?
